Powerball Jackpot Hits $1.6 Billion After No Winner as Record Streak Reaches 46

A winner could choose a $735.3 million cash option before taxes instead of the 30-year annuity.

Overview

  • Saturday’s winning numbers were 4, 5, 28, 52, 69 and Powerball 20, and no ticket matched all six numbers.
  • The next drawing is Monday, Dec. 22 at 10:59 p.m. ET, with the prize ranking fourth-largest in Powerball history and fifth among all U.S. jackpots.
  • Powerball says Monday marks the 46th consecutive drawing without a grand-prize winner, the longest single-cycle run on record.
  • Eight Match 5 tickets won $1 million each in California, Florida, Iowa, Massachusetts, Michigan (2), New Hampshire and Ohio, plus a New Jersey Double Play ticket won $500,000 and a California Match 5 paid about $2.3 million.
  • The odds of winning the jackpot are about 1 in 292.2 million; tickets cost $2 and are sold in 45 states plus D.C., Puerto Rico and the U.S. Virgin Islands.
